What To Do After Getting Arrested in Oklahoma?
After getting arrested it is important to remain calm and take immediate steps to protect your legal rights. Anyone who has gotten arrested should follow the steps listed below.
- Remain silent: do not answer questions about the allegations against you or discuss the case with law enforcement without an attorney. Anything you say can be used against you.
- Request a Criminal Attorney: clearly say that you want legal representation and that you will not answer any questions until your lawyer is present.
- Do Not Consent to Searches: do not give permission to law enforcement to search your home, vehicle, phone, or other personal property unless they have the legal authority to do so.
- Do Not Discuss the Case: do not talk about your arrest with friends, family, cellmates, or on social media. These statements can be used as evidence against you.
- Follow the Advice of Your Attorney: your criminal defense attorney is an expert in the Oklahoma criminal process. Follow their advice to ensure your rights are protected.

What Does an Oklahoma City Criminal Defense Lawyer Do?
An Oklahoma City criminal defense attorney defends individuals who have been accused of committing a crime. A criminal attorney defends their clients constitutional rights, advises them throughout the Oklahoma criminal process, and builds a strong legal defense that gives them the best chance of a successful outcome in their case. A strong legal defense includes investigating the allegations, challenging unlawful searches, negotiating with prosecutors for reduced charges or favorable plea agreements, and representing their clients at hearing and trial.

What Are the Most Common Types of Crime in Oklahoma?
The most common types of crime in Oklahoma include violent crimes, traffic crimes, drug crimes, domestic crimes, white collar crimes, and sex crimes. The most common types of crime committed in Oklahoma are listed below.
- Violent crimes: violent crimes comprise 22-28% of the criminal offenses committed in the state of Oklahoma each year. Violent crimes include assault and battery, aggravated assault, robbery, homicide (murder & manslaughter), and kidnapping.
- Traffic crimes: traffic crimes make up 15-25% of all crimes committed in Oklahoma in any given year. Traffic crimes include driving while under the influence (DUI), reckless driving, hit and run, and driving under suspension.
- Drug crimes: drug-related crimes account for 12-16% of the total crimes committed in the State of Oklahoma each year. Drug crimes include possession, possession with intent, trafficking and aggravated trafficking, manufacturing, and offenses involving prescription drugs.
- Domestic crimes: domestic crimes make up 8-12% of the crimes reported in Oklahoma each year. Domestic crimes include domestic assault, domestic abuse, stalking, and protective order violations.
- White collar crimes: white collar crimes account for 4-8% of the crimes committed in Oklahoma. White collar crimes include fraud, embezzlement, forgery, identity theft, insurance fraud, and other financial crimes.w
- Sex crimes: sex crimes comprise 2-4% of the total number of crimes committed in Oklahoma each year. Sex crimes include rape, statutory rape, sexual assault, indecent exposure, child molestation, and child pornography.
